The ozone layer primarily functions to absorb harmful ultraviolet (UV) radiation from the Sun, protecting both human health and the environment. It filters out 97% to 99% of UV radiation, preventing adverse effects like skin cancer. The ozone layer does not contribute to global warming or reflect sunlight away from Earth. ;
